Walkden train station boasts a variety of facilities to cater to passenger needs. Ticket purchase is easy with an operational ticket office open Monday to Friday from 06:10 to 12:40 and Saturday from 07:10 to 13:40. For self-service, ticket machines are available and enable you to collect tickets purchased online, providing flexibility for your travel plans. Although there's no waiting room, you'll find a comfortable seating area to relax while waiting for your train. CCTV surveillance ensures safety, but keep in mind that there are no luggage storage facilities. The station lacks public Wi-Fi and refreshment options, so travelers are encouraged to plan accordingly.
Addressing the needs of passengers with reduced mobility, Walkden station offers accessible ticket machines and designated accessible parking spaces. However, note that it is a category C station, which implies limited step-free access. Passengers traveling towards Manchester must navigate 14 steps to enter the ticket office, followed by 28 steps to the platform. Assistance requests can be made via Passenger Assist services, ensuring that all passengers travel with confidence.
Walkden station connects you seamlessly to various transport modes, making your onward journey a breeze. Local buses serve routes to Bolton, Manchester, Eccles, and Trafford Park, with stops conveniently located on Walkden Road and Memorial Road. For detailed bus services, you can contact Busline at 0871 200 2233. Taxi services are accessible via the Northern Railway platform, offering a direct link to Cab4You for ease of booking alternative transport options.
While the station doesn't provide bicycle hire, cyclists can benefit from the availability of bicycle storage with 32 spaces. Additional cycle parking options are available, though unsheltered. At Hassocks Station, ticket purchasing is made easy with both a staffed ticket office and user-friendly machines equipped to handle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. The ticket office opens early at 06:10 AM on weekdays, perfect for your morning commute, and is staffed until the evening. Smartcard users will also find validators for easy access. Despite the station's lack of waiting rooms, there are seating areas available on-site.
Accessibility is forefront at Hassocks, offering step-free access to all platforms, a ramp for train access, and visibly available customer help points. Hassocks Station is well-monitored with CCTV but does not provide public Wi-Fi. Though amenities are modest with no shops or ATMs, refreshment facilities are available for travelers requiring a quick bite or drink.
